The Philippines Networking & Enterprise Compute Landscape

The geographical topography of the Philippines poses unique challenges for network architects. Overcoming localized latency issues and building robust campus-level infrastructures requires reliable switching matrices that support high-volume trunking, high PoE energy budgets, and dynamic routing capabilities. With the rapid expansion of outsourcing powerhouses in cities like Quezon City, Cebu, Iloilo, and Davao, network performance directly dictates operational efficiency.

Furthermore, local hyper-scalers are setting up physical operations within special economic zones like Clark Freeport Zone and Laguna. This requires core and access switches that support advanced Layer-2 features (VLAN tagging, LACP, MSTP) and enterprise Layer-3 routing protocols (OSPF, BGP, RIP) to manage high inter-VLAN data transmissions without overloading central cloud architectures.

Localized Application Scenarios in the Philippine Market

Modern commercial enterprises in the Philippines have evolved beyond generic connectivity. Specific industrial sectors require custom parameters configured directly at the switch and server layers:

Makati & BGC BPO Operations

Highly secure Layer-2 & Layer-3 network architectures configured for thousands of simultaneous IP voice/video streams. Requires strict Quality of Service (QoS) rule enforcement, IGMP snooping, and high-wattage PoE+ support for VoIP phones and endpoints.

Edge AI Computations & FinTech

Dynamic data validation architectures deployed within localized digital banking infrastructures. High-frequency compute loads are managed using high-density xFusion servers paired with high-bandwidth, low-latency 10G/40G fiber adapters.

GovTech & Digital Cities

Under the national digitization drive, municipality network networks demand rugged, high-reliability switches featuring broad operational temperature tolerances to counter tropical heat indices, supported by enterprise-grade security protocols (802.1X, ACL).

Technological Roadmap: Transitioning to 10G/40G & Hybrid Cloud

The rapid digital acceleration across the Philippine archipelago has rendered traditional 1G uplink network designs obsolete. Modern architectures utilize a 10G access Layer and 40G/100G optical cores to mitigate bottlenecks at the distribution level. By implementing non-blocking fabric architectures, we enable enterprises to future-proof their network cores. Our technical roadmap emphasizes:

  • Energy-Efficient Ethernet (IEEE 802.3az): Reducing localized power overhead, critical for regions in the Philippines facing high electricity tariffs.
  • Thermal Cycling & Resiliency: High-temperature stability profiles engineered to maintain continuous uptime in non-air-conditioned industrial centers.
  • SDN Integration: Software-Defined Networking support to let organizations manage distributed offices across Visayas and Mindanao from Manila central headquarters.

What documentation is required to clear Vornaxis hardware through Philippine Customs?
To ensure rapid customs clearance at Port of Manila or NAIA, we supply a comprehensive commercial invoice, packing list, bill of lading/airway bill, and—critically—the Certificate of Origin (Form E) under the ACFTA. The Form E allows importers in the Philippines to benefit from zero or reduced tariff rates. For telecommunication equipment, we also help coordinate the provisional or final Import Permits required by the National Telecommunications Commission (NTC).

What PoE budgets do your switches support for local BPO deployments?
Our managed Ethernet switches support IEEE 802.3af/at (PoE+) and, on high-performance models, 802.3bt (PoE++ up to 60W/90W per port). This is ideal for call centers requiring stable power delivery to IP phones, smart access control nodes, and security cameras. The internal power supplies are designed with 10% to 15% headroom to cope with localized grid voltage drops.
